The History of Sugar Cane Farming
Although sugar walking stick cultivation days back countless years, its origins can be mapped to the exotic regions of Southeast Asia, where early farmers initially identified the plant's wonderful sap. This discovery resulted in the growing of sugar walking cane as a staple crop, gradually spreading out to India and the Center East. By the initial millennium AD, sugar cane was being grown in these areas, where techniques for extracting and improving sugar were developed.The plant acquired prominence in Europe throughout the Crusades, as returning soldiers brought expertise of sugar production back home. By the 15th century, the establishment of sugar plantations started in the Caribbean, driven by the demand for sugar in Europe. The transatlantic servant trade sustained this growth, as shackled labor was made use of to maximize production. Over centuries, sugar walking cane cultivation advanced, influencing economic situations and societies worldwide, making it a significant farming asset.
Growing Problems and Agricultural Practices
The effective cultivation of sugar walking stick counts heavily on certain expanding problems and agricultural practices. Suitable temperature levels vary between 20 to 32 degrees Celsius, with well-distributed rains of 1,500 to 2,500 millimeters each year. Soil high quality is essential; loamy or sandy soils, rich in natural issue, advertise healthy growth.Farmers typically utilize various farming practices to improve yield. Plant rotation and intercropping prevail techniques to keep soil fertility and control insects. Normal watering might be required in drier regions, ensuring that the plants obtain appropriate wetness. Fertilization, particularly with nitrogen and potassium, is vital for robust growth.Pest and weed management strategies, consisting of integrated pest monitoring (IPM), assistance to reduce losses. Sustainable techniques, such as very little tillage and natural farming, are getting traction amongst producers to shield the environment. Jointly, these aspects contribute considerably to the effective production of sugar walking stick.

Handbook vs. Mechanical Harvesting
Harvesting sugar walking cane includes two main approaches: manual and mechanical, each with unique benefits and challenges. Hands-on harvesting, commonly performed by workers making use of machetes, enables greater precision in cutting and minimizes damage to the plant. It is typically preferred in regions with irregular terrain or where the plant is interspersed with other plants, as employees can navigate these intricacies extra efficiently. Nevertheless, it is labor-intensive and taxing. On the other hand, mechanical harvesting uses specialized machines to reduce and gather the cane quickly, raising effectiveness and minimizing labor prices. This method is fit for massive operations however can cause greater crop damage and soil compaction. Ultimately, the choice between manual and mechanical harvesting depends on numerous factors, including financial factors to consider and environmental conditions.
Ideal Gathering Timing
Selecting the ideal minute to gather sugar walking stick substantially influences both return and quality. Ideal harvesting normally takes place when the walking cane gets to complete maturity, usually between 12 to 18 months after growing. At this stage, sucrose degrees optimal, making certain the most effective sugar extraction prices. Climate condition additionally play an essential role; harvesting throughout dry durations can stop damages to the walking cane and reduce dirt compaction. In addition, keeping an eye on the plant's shade and fallen leave decline can suggest readiness, as a yellowing of the leaves suggests that the walking cane is ripe. Prompt harvesting is vital, as delays can cause reduced sugar content and raised vulnerability to insects and conditions, eventually affecting general production effectiveness.

Refining Refine Explained
Refining sugar from the extracted juice is a vital step that improves its pureness and quality. This procedure includes several phases, starting with clarification. The juice is heated up and treated with lime and various other agents to eliminate contaminations, causing a more clear liquid. Next, the made clear juice undertakes dissipation, where water is eliminated to focus the sugar web content. The concentrated syrup is after that crystallized by cooling down, allowing sugar crystals to form. These crystals are separated from the continuing to be syrup, recognized as molasses, with centrifugation. The raw sugar is further improved through cleaning, purification, and drying, which removes any type of staying contaminations. Completion product is the granulated sugar commonly utilized in homes and industries worldwide, making certain uniformity and sweetness.
Lasting Practices in Sugar Cane Production
Although sugar cane production has actually typically relied upon extensive farming methods, there is an expanding emphasis on lasting practices that promote ecological health and financial feasibility. Farmers are increasingly embracing methods such as plant turning, which enhances dirt fertility and reduces bug invasions. Integrated pest management (IPM) is also gaining grip, enabling for all-natural predators to manage pest populaces, thus minimizing chemical pesticide use.In addition, developments in watering approaches, such as drip irrigation, are being used to preserve water resources. Sustainable land monitoring techniques, consisting of lowered tillage, help stop dirt disintegration and keep biodiversity. Furthermore, lots of manufacturers are discovering natural farming techniques, which avoid artificial plant foods and pesticides entirely, fostering a healthier environment.

Developments in Sugar Cane Utilization and Results

As the demand for sustainable sources grows, technologies in sugar walking stick usage and results are transforming the agricultural landscape. Researchers and entrepreneurs are checking out unique applications that extend beyond typical sugar production. One substantial development is the conversion of bagasse, the coarse deposit left after juice removal, into bioenergy and bioplastics (sugar cane products). This not only reduces waste but likewise supplies sustainable energy options for processing facilities.In enhancement, innovations in fermentation technology have caused the production of biofuels, such as ethanol, from sugar walking cane, which adds to cleaner power options. The removal of molasses has actually opened up methods for developing value-added items like animal feed and specialized spirits.These innovations not only improve the economic feasibility of sugar cane farming but likewise promote ecological sustainability, making sugar walking cane an essential crop in the change in the direction of a circular economy.
